What does the term "energy" refer to?

Energy refers to the ability or capacity to perform work, which can manifest in various forms such as kinetic, potential, thermal, chemical, or electrical. In essence, energy is what enables objects to move, change, or interact with their surroundings, providing the driving force for countless processes and activities in the universe.

List three major sources of renewable energy.

Three major sources of renewable energy include solar power, which harnesses energy from the sun using solar panels, wind power, which generates electricity through wind turbines, and hydropower, which generates electricity from flowing or falling water.

What is the difference between renewable and non-renewable energy?

Renewable energy sources are those that can be replenished naturally in a short period of time, such as sunlight, wind, and water. Non-renewable energy sources, on the other hand, are finite and once they are consumed, they cannot be replaced within a human timescale, like fossil fuels such as coal, oil, and natural gas. In short, renewable energy is sustainable and environmentally friendly, while non-renewable energy is finite and contributes to environmental degradation.

Give examples of potential energy in everyday life.

Some examples of potential energy in everyday life include a stretched rubber band ready to snap back, a ball held high above the ground, water stored behind a dam before being released, a compressed spring in a clock, and a half-pulled bowstring on a bow.

How is wind energy harnessed to generate electricity?

Wind energy is harnessed to generate electricity through wind turbines. These turbines typically consist of three blades attached to a rotor, which is connected to a shaft. When the wind blows, it causes the rotor to spin, turning the shaft and generating electricity through a generator. The electricity produced is then transmitted to the grid for distribution to homes and businesses.

Explain the process of solar energy conversion.

Solar energy conversion involves capturing sunlight using solar panels made of photovoltaic cells or solar thermal collectors. Photovoltaic cells utilize semiconducting materials to convert sunlight directly into electricity through the photovoltaic effect. On the other hand, solar thermal collectors use mirrors or lenses to concentrate sunlight onto a receiver, where it is converted into heat and used to generate electricity through steam turbines or heat exchangers. Both processes ultimately transform solar radiation into usable energy in the form of electricity or heat for various applications.

How does hydroelectric power work?

Hydroelectric power works by harnessing the energy of flowing water to generate electricity. It involves the construction of a dam on a river, creating a reservoir of stored water. When water is released from the reservoir, it flows through turbines, which are connected to generators. The force of the flowing water turns the turbines, which in turn spin the generators to produce electricity. The electricity generated is then sent through transmission lines to power homes, businesses, and industries.

Describe the role of fossil fuels in energy production.

Fossil fuels play a significant role in energy production as they are used to generate electricity, power vehicles, and heat homes and buildings. Coal, oil, and natural gas are the primary sources of fossil fuels that are burned to produce energy. Despite concerns about their impact on the environment, fossil fuels remain the dominant source of energy globally due to their reliability, affordability, and energy density. However, transitioning to more sustainable and renewable energy sources is increasingly being pursued to reduce greenhouse gas emissions and combat climate change.

What are the advantages of using geothermal energy?

Geothermal energy offers several advantages, including being a renewable and sustainable energy source with minimal environmental impact, providing a constant and reliable source of energy, reducing greenhouse gas emissions compared to fossil fuels, and having low operating costs once the initial infrastructure is in place. Additionally, geothermal energy can help promote energy independence and create jobs in local communities while also being versatile in its applications, such as heating buildings, generating electricity, and supporting greenhouse farming.

How can we conserve energy in our daily lives?

There are several ways to conserve energy in our daily lives, including turning off lights and electronics when not in use, using energy-efficient appliances, insulating homes to reduce heating and cooling needs, carpooling or using public transportation, unplugging chargers and equipment when not in use, and adjusting thermostats to more energy-efficient settings. Simple changes in our daily habits can make a significant impact on reducing energy consumption and ultimately helping to conserve energy.
